Full-time or part-time - 3 days in the office

Your new organisation is a long-established humanitarian and environmental charity seeking a qualified and proactive Financial Controller to join its small, dedicated finance team.

Reporting to the Finance Director, you will play a key role in:

  • Strengthening financial processes
  • Improving reporting
  • Supporting senior leadership with timely, accurate management information

Key responsibilities include:

  • Financial support for operational teams
  • Process and controls improvement across the finance function
  • Balance sheet reconciliations and core accounting duties
  • Assisting with management accounts and statutory accounts for multiple entities
